Who's your Favorite Glass Vendor/Supplier
Hi! I've been away from the torch for years and am clueless as to who is still around and who (sadly) isn't. Could you please share who you buy your glass supplies from? 104 COE compatible glass rods are my main need for now but all input is very welcome.
Are most of the vendors from 10 years ago still around, does anyone know? Mountainglass is the biggy right now. I've spent thousands (boro and equipment) with nothing to complain about. They have expanded into Eugene.
Glasscraft no longer sells raw materials:
